In the second round of the NBA playoffs, the Thunder defeated the Nuggets 149-106 at home and tied the series to 1-1.
This game was not only a team-breaking victory, but also recorded in history because of Alexander's epic performance of plus-minus value +51 in a single game, completely refreshing the fans' perception of "domination".

Alexander played in the entire game for only 30 minutes and scored 34 points, 4 rebounds and 8 assists with an extremely efficient performance of 11 of 13 shots, including 1 of 2 three-pointers and 11 of 11 free throws, with a real shooting percentage of up to 95.3%. In the first quarter, he made 4 shots and scored 13 points and 5 assists, leading the team to score a 45-21 score, setting the victory. At the end of the third quarter, the Thunder had already led by 48 points, and the scene of Alexander sitting on the bench grinning became a classic.

The most shocking data in this game is Alexander's plus-negative value +51. This number not only breaks the previous +46 record held by Bain, James and Butler, but also becomes the highest playoff history since the introduction of plus-negative value statistics.
In the game, whenever Alexander was on the court, the Thunder beat the opponent by 51 points, and the dominance of both offense and defense can be called the "human-shaped victory code.

The Thunder team played nearly perfect team basketball, with 8 players scoring in double digits, 45 points in the first quarter tied the team's record in a single quarter, and 87 points in the half-time breaking the NBA playoff history half-time scoring record (previously for the Cavaliers 2 86 points in 2017), 149 points in the whole game was the highest in the playoffs.

Then the Nuggets lost 43 points today, and Jokic's performance Very average, playing 33 minutes in the game, only 6 of 16 shots, 2 of 4 three-pointers, only 17 points, 8 rebounds and 6 assists, plus 6 turnovers and 6 fouls left, with a plus-minus value of -36.
According to statistics, -36 is also the lowest game in Jokic's career. The lowest was the G4 in the 2021 playoffs against the Trail Blazers, and his plus-minus value was -32.

This game not only helped the Thunder regain momentum, but also showed their terrifying offensive firepower and depth. Alexander's stable output, Homgren's rim protection, and the outbreak of the bench make this youth army a strong contender for the championship.
If the Nuggets cannot solve the defensive loopholes and Jokic's foul problems, they may not be able to escape the fate of being eliminated.
